Funeral services for Mrs. Christina Bonnet, 63, who died at 5:30 pm Saturday, October 21st, at her home in McClusky, were held at 2 pm Wednesday at the Baptist Church, conducted by Rev. A.J. Fischer.
Mrs. Bonnet had been ill for the last three months, her condition becoming critical recently. Death was caused by diabetis.
Christina Bonnet, nee Zindler, was born Dec. 7, 1886 in Russia, a daughter of Mr. William and Johana Zindler. She came to the United States on Dec 7, 1906 settling at Anamoose. On March 8, 1908 she was united in marriage to Peter P. Bonnet at Harvey. They farmed in Prophets township from the time of their marriage until 1942, when they moved to McClusky to live in retirement.
Christina and Peter were the parents of 11 children, 2 of whom preceded their mother in death. Mrs. Bonnet leaves besides her husband, the following sons and daughters: Mrs. Phillip Gehring (Martha), Lincoln Valley; Mrs Edwin Helm (Emma), McClusky; Albert Bonnet, Mercer; Walter Bonnet, McClusky; Reinhold Bonnet, Jamestown; Mrs. Ed Derheim (Ruth), Coleharbor; Otto Bonnet, McClusky; Mrs. Robert (Bob) Neuharth (Irene), McClusky; Theophil (Ted) Bonnet, Minneapolis; also one brother, William Zindler of Montana and 24 grandchildren.
Pallbearers were John Grosz, Philip Voegele, Philip Hegel, Henry Kuch, A.J. Neuharth, and John Dockter.
Burial was made in the McClusky city cemetery. Arrangements for the funeral were in charge of Berg Funeral Home.
Serving as pallbearers were Karl Schatz, A.J. Neuharth, Ben Dockter, Norman Lasher, Ellsworth Kenyor, and Morris Theile.
McClusky, North Dakota newspaper - October 21, 1950
Obituary found on Family Search

Emanuel Lehr, son of Andrew Sr. and Fredricka (Aman) Lehr was born at Hillsview in McPherson County, April 3, 1902. He married Martha Docktor, June 30, 1924 at Ashley, North Dakota. Martha was born December 6, 1904, near Venturia, North Dakota to Jacob Docktor and Margaret (Stoecker) Docktor. Four children were born to them. One child, Leslie died in infancy and the living are: Virginia, Leah, and Myron Patrick. They lived at Hillsview until 1945, when they moved to the Roscoe area on the farm east of Roscoe known as the Adam Hofer farm. Due to well failure, the farm was moved to the present location where Myron now lives. Martha Lehr died September 23, 1953, at Roscoe. Emanuel married Helen (Opp), Mrs. Rudolph Fischer, September 10, 1955. Helen Ester was born at Leola, South Dakota October 28, 1911, to Daniel D. Opp and Katherina (Hoff) Opp. Helen has a son, Marshall. Mr. and Mrs. Lehr continued to live on the farm a couple more years, when they moved the school house that was four miles west of Roscoe to town and remodeled it for a house. Emanuel passed away March 29, 1993, and is buried next to Martha in the Roscoe Morningside cemetery. Helen died in April, 1985 and is buried at the Green Mound Cemetery with her first husband and parents. Source: Roscoe, SD 1883-2008.

Henry A. Goehring, 90, of Lodi, died Tuesday morning in his home after a brief illness.
Mr. Goehring was a native of South Dakota and farmed there. He joined the Army during World War I. After the war, he moved to Acampo where he was also a farmer.
He married Magdalena Schnaidt in 1926, while living in Lodi. She died in October 1967.
In 1968, Mr. Goehring married Bertha Zimbelman and he also retired from farming.
He was a member of the American Legion Post No. 22, Lodi.
In addition to his first wife, Magdalena Goehring, he was preceded in death by two brothers.
Mr. Goehring is survived by his wife Bertha Goehring, of Lodi; two daughters, Darlene Bennett, of Woodford, Violet Rose Priest of Acampo; four brothers, Leonard Goehring, of Lodi, Ben Goehring, of South Dakota, Albert Goehring, of Iowa, and Edward Goehring, of South Dakota; four sisters, Bertha Mettler, of Lodi, Pauline Weicht, of Lodi, Martha Gamble, of South Dakota and Amelia Nuss, of South Dakota; eight grandchildren and seven great grandchildren.
Services will be Friday at 10 a.m. in the Zion Reformed Church of Lodi with the Rev. A.M. Guthmiller officiating. The American Legion Post No. 22 will officiate at Lodi Memorial Cemetery where interment will be held. Gierhart & Wells Funeral Directors are handling arrangements. Friends may call at the funeral home after 5 p.m. today and until 8 p.m. Thursday. Memorials may be made to the Zion Reformed Church or to the American Heart Association in his memory.
Source: Lodi News Sentinel (Wed. June 9, 1982 Pg 25)

Christina Wittmeier was the daughter of Johann Phillip Wittmeier (b. 1838) and Eva Hess (b.1844). She grew up in the German colony of Gluecksthal, South Russia.
She married Simon Schwind (also from Gluecksthal) at Klein Bergdorf, South Russia in 1878
Christina had three sisters Rose (Mrs. Fred Meidinger), Kathrina (Mrs. Joseph Brandner) and Elizabeth (Mrs. Frances Foerderer). She also had two brothers: John (who had three girls and one boy), and Henry. Her parents and her siblings came to America at the same time as she and Simon. The couple also brought their two oldest children, Christina and Kathrina.
Christina and Simon had fourteen children in all. Three of them were born in Gluecksthal, but the first one, a daughter, only lived for about two months (Wishek Star, August 13, 1980). All the remaining children were born in America.

John Schiermeister, 76, of Lodi, died June 25 in Sacramento following a short illness.
Mr. Schiermeister was born Oct. 11, 1916 in Hazelton, N.D. He farmed there for 20 years, moving to Lodi 32 years ago.
Mr. Schiermeister worked for Marvin Knudson on Camanche Dam and retired from construction in 1972.
He was a member of Christ Evangelical Luthean Church of Lodi and Laborers International Union of North America Local No. 72.
He was preceded in death by five sisters.
Mr. Schiermeister is survived by his wife, Emma Schiermeister of Lodi; and three brothers, Arthur Schiermeister and William Schiermeister, both of North Dakota, and Herbert Schiermeister of Lodi; two step-sisters, Frieda Williams of Lodi and Ernee Osterhus of Riverside; and two step-brothers, Max Kafer of Citrus Heights and Otto Kafer of Missouri.
Committal at Lodi Memorial Cemetery.
Lodi News-Sentinel June 26, 1993
